The 47th G7 summit was held from 11 to 13 June 2021 in Cornwall, England, during the United Kingdom's tenure of the presidency of the Group of Seven (G7), an inter-governmental political forum of seven advanced nations. [1] The participants included the leaders of the seven G7 member states, as well as representatives of the European Union.

The 49th G7 summit was held from 19 to 21 May 2023 in the city of Hiroshima in Hiroshima Prefecture. [ 2 ] [ 3 ] Leaders of G7 countries joined in Hiroshima to discuss a number of challenges to peace and prosperity facing the global order while consulting with invited guests.

G7 leaders dressed in white (except Biden) during a roundtable meeting (26 June 2022) The 48th G7 summit was held from 26 to 28 June 2022 in Schloss Elmau, Krün, Bavarian Alps, Germany. [1] [2] [3] Germany previously hosted a G7 summit in 2015 at Schloss Elmau.
